The Seven-Step Meditation Process
Step 1: Select One Truth
Choose one scripture or revelation.
Do not rush.
Depth is more important than quantity.
Step 2: Read and Hear
Read the scripture slowly and aloud.
Faith grows through hearing God’s Word.
Step 3: Speak and Repeat
Declare the Word repeatedly.
Every repetition drives the truth deeper into your spirit.
Step 4: Reflect Deeply
Ask questions:
-
What does this reveal about God?
-
What does this reveal about me?
-
How should this change my life?
Allow the Holy Spirit to illuminate the truth.
Step 5: Personalise the Word
Replace general language with personal ownership.
Example:
“The Lord is my shepherd.”
Not someone else’s shepherd.
My shepherd.
Step 6: Pray the Word Back to God
Agree with what God has said.
Thank Him for its truth.
Invite the Holy Spirit to establish it in your heart.
Step 7: Act on the Word
Faith becomes complete through obedience.
What you practice becomes established.
